Financial Accountant - Central London Hybrid Up to £65k per annum "A good accountant is a good poet. He appreciates the true value of things." - Robert Frost Sheridan Maine is recruiting on behalf of a growing and dynamic organisation for a Financial Accountant to join its central London finance team.This is a challenging and rewarding position within a fast-paced and evolving environment, offering excellent opportunities for progression, development and exposure across a wider group structure. Key responsibilities of the Financial Accountant include: Preparing weekly fixture reports, as well as month-end and year-end summary reporting Supporting the continuous improvement of processes, systems and operational efficiencies Assisting with financial reporting and analysis, including preparation of monthly board packs, in conjunction with the Group Finance Manager Reviewing VAT returns across the group Acting as the primary contact for the audit of Head Office entities and supporting the Group Finance Manager with the wider group audit process Supporting compliance activities, including ONS surveys, ESOS, SECR reporting, and HMRC correspondence Providing general support to the Group Finance team and wider finance functions as required Contributing to the implementation of new processes and best practice across the function Successful Financial Accountant profile: Experience in a similar finance role ACCA, ACA or CIMA qualified (or equivalent) Self-motivated with the ability to work independently and use initiative Strong team player with high levels of numerical accuracy and attention to detail Experience with ERP systems (NetSuite desirable) This is an excellent opportunity for a motivated finance professional looking to develop their career within a supportive and forward-thinking organisation.If you're passionate about this position or are keen to hear more, please click on "apply" as soon as possible.You are required to be eligible to work in the UK full time without restriction.Due to the high volume of applications, it is not always possible to respond to unsuccessful applicants. Mixed Tax Manager Preston Accountancy Practice Up to £70k "In this world nothing is certain but death and taxes." Benjamin Franklin Sheridan Maine is delighted to be partnering with a well-established and growing accountancy practice in Preston to recruit a Mixed Tax Manager.This is an exciting opportunity for an experienced tax professional to join a forward-thinking firm with ambitious plans to further develop and expand its tax offering. The successful candidate will play a key role in supporting the firm's continued growth, helping to shape and strengthen the tax team while providing expert advice to a diverse client portfolio. The Role Working closely with the Partners and senior leadership team, you will manage a varied portfolio of clients, providing both personal and corporate tax compliance and advisory services. You will also contribute to the development of the tax department, identifying opportunities to enhance client services and support the growth of the team. Responsibilities of the Mixed Tax Manager will include: Managing a portfolio of personal and corporate tax clients Reviewing tax returns and ensuring compliance deadlines are met Providing tax planning and advisory services to a broad client base Supporting clients with a range of tax matters, including income tax, corporation tax, capital gains tax and inheritance tax Building and maintaining strong client relationships Identifying opportunities for additional services and business development Supporting, mentoring and developing junior team members Assisting with the continued growth and development of the firm's tax function Keeping up to date with tax legislation and communicating changes to clients and colleagues To be successful in this Mixed Tax Manager position, you will possess: Previous experience in a mixed tax role within an accountancy practice Strong knowledge of both personal and corporate tax matters CTA, ATT, ACA or ACCA qualification (or equivalent experience) Excellent communication and relationship-building skills A proactive and commercial approach to client service Experience reviewing the work of junior team members A desire to contribute to the growth and success of a developing tax team What's on Offer? The opportunity to join a respected and growing accountancy practice A varied client portfolio and exposure to interesting advisory work Competitive salary and benefits package If you are an ambitious tax professional looking for an opportunity to make a real impact within a growing practice, we would love to hear from you.
